Output 80ad58760f50cbd2b4c2420a23852f153f05ee55aa702c826b8e8c41e7b2e005:0

value
1039737
script pubkey
OP_0 OP_PUSHBYTES_20 bbca634c650fcbec70831c849e963f136def136a
address
bc1qh09xxnr9pl97cuyrrjzfa93lzdk77ym2m8rzrv
transaction
80ad58760f50cbd2b4c2420a23852f153f05ee55aa702c826b8e8c41e7b2e005